St Andrews Presbyterian College
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 24,051,765 | 18,575,901 | 5,475,864 | 1.7 | 28% |
| 2013 | 19,917,971 | 19,841,333 | 76,638 | 1.7 | 29% |
| 2014 | 22,477,253 | 22,527,589 | −50,336 | 1.4 | 28% |
| 2015 | 27,192,320 | 23,072,404 | 4,119,916 | 3.6 | 28% |
| 2016 | 21,578,953 | 22,741,086 | −1,162,133 | 3.0 | 31% |
| 2017 | 24,735,572 | 25,814,488 | −1,078,916 | 2.1 | 29% |
| 2018 | 23,375,209 | 21,867,879 | 1,507,330 | 3.4 | 25% |
| 2019 | 26,301,434 | 24,697,379 | 1,604,055 | 3.6 | 23% |
| 2020 | 26,891,959 | 26,240,294 | 651,665 | 3.6 | 31% |
| 2021 | 21,089,722 | 22,799,990 | −1,710,268 | 3.6 | 37% |
| 2022 | 23,795,500 | 24,814,843 | −1,019,343 | 2.5 | 33% |
| 2023 | 17,291,202 | 24,199,776 | −6,908,574 | -0.8 | 32%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$6,908,574 more than it brought in. Its liabilities exceeded its net assets — reserves were below zero (-0.8 months), down from 1.7 in 2012. Staff pay was 32% of spending. $5,774,562 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ash.
